Use sticky-paper traps to control brown recluse spiders in your home. These poisonous spiders frequent dark corners that are difficult to get to with chemicals. They do need to come out at night to look for food. You will be more likely to get them if you put traps behind furnishings and along walls.

Use a perimeter spray if you want to keep insects from your home. Spray areas around your house, your steps, foundation and even windows and doors. Look for cracks that pests could enter your home. Use caulk to seal the open areas.

If there are cracks and crevices around your house, be sure they are sealed as quickly as possible. Often, pests use these little holes to get into your house. They will be locked out tight if you seal up these small openings.

Human inspectors are only able to detect about 33% of the termites around your whole home. A well-trained dog will ascertain the safety of your property. Dogs will immediately pick up the methane gas produced when wood is eaten by termites.

TIP! You need to check out your whole house. If you have a basement, for example, you might have a subterranean termite infestation and not even know it.

You may seldom see pests in lived-in parts of your home, you should still regularly check your entire home. If your home’s structure goes underground at all, then your house may be subject to subterranean termites who can eat the area of house that you do not see very often. Make sure you have crawl spaces and basements are inspected thoroughly.

An effective solution for pest control is an electronic pest repellant. This sort of device may be plugged into a wall outlet where it will emit a low buzz that keeps rodents away. Humans cannot hear the sound, and it does not harm pets or humans in any way. Rodents do not like the noise and will not stay in the same area.

You must figure out how a pest is entering your home. For instance, there could be a small gap in a window that is bringing in spiders, or maybe your cat or dog is bringing outside insects into your home. When you have realized how that insect is gaining access to your home, you can work on preventative measures.
